Description Martin Simon 2014-02-26 15:36:17 UTC
Description of problem:
After opening cheese's Preferences, gnome-shell hides (top bar as well as the bottom bar). After closing Preferences dialog, the gnome-shell is visible again without any noticed problem or error.

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
cheese-3.8.2-7.el7.x86_64
gnome-shell-3.8.4-24.el7.x86_64

How reproducible:
100%

Steps to Reproduce:
1.open cheese
2.open Preferences (top bar menu -> Preferences)

Actual results:
gnome-shell disappears

Expected results:
gnome-shell should be untouched

Additional info:

Comment 1 Martin Simon 2014-02-26 15:46:15 UTC
Information update:
 * The gnome-shell is hidden after I try to take a photo with a flash enabled. Once flash is fired, the preferences dialog causes gnome-shell hidden. Changing bug name to reflect real situation.

Comment 2 Martin Simon 2014-02-26 15:52:58 UTC
Another update:
 * The bug is obviously present only on multiscreen configuration. I have two displays side by side. When I take a photo with flash enabled on secondary monitor, then try to open Preferences, the preferences are open on primary monitor and gnome-shell is hidden. Plus, I'm unable to get flash any more.
 * When I try to take a photo and have cheese on primary monitor, it causes flash every time no matter if I'm opening Preferences or not. Also the gnome-shell is still visible. But when I move cheese to secondary monitor, things goes by the scenario above.

Question:
 * should I (and if yes, then how) split this into more bugs?

Comment 3 David King 2014-02-26 16:58:22 UTC
There is an upstream bug about the flash not working correctly on the second monitor of a dual monitor setup, but I do not have regular access to multiple monitors, so it is a bit difficult to test and debug. It is probably just one bug.
